Minnesota Wild Signs Defenseman Simon Johansson to Entry-Level Contract

SAINT PAUL, Minn. – Minnesota Wild General Manager Bill Guerin today announced the National Hockey League (NHL) club has signed defenseman Simon Johansson to a two-year, entry-level contract starting with the 2022-23 season. 

Johansson, 22 (6/14/99), recorded 32 points (8-24=32) including two power-play goals, a plus-6 rating, 177 shots on goal and 20 penalty minutes (PIM) in 58 games with Ilves Tampere in his first season in Finland’s Elite League. The 6-foot-2, 189-pound native of Stockholm, Sweden, became the youngest defensemen in Ilves history to score 32 points in a season. He ranked fourth on the team in assists and shots on goal and sixth in scoring. Johansson ranked T-6th among League defensemen in assists and T-8th in scoring. He collected six points (1-5=6) and 48 shots on goal in 10 playoff games, ranking T-2nd on the team in assists, third in shots on goal and T-3rd in scoring. Johansson ranked T-2nd among League defensemen in assists, third in shots on goal and T-3rd in playoff scoring.

He spent the previous four seasons playing in Sweden (2017=21). Johansson tallied 12 points (3-9=12) in 79 games in parts of three seasons with Djurgardens IF in Sweden’s Elite League (2017-18, 2019-21). He was selected by Minnesota in the fifth round (148th overall) of the 2018 NHL Draft.
